Preparation and Barrier Properties of High Barrier Composite PEN/PET Beverage Packaging Bottle
Polyethylene glycol terephthalate(PET)bottle is one of the widely used beverage packaging bottles in the current market,but with the improvement of consumers'requirements for beverage quality,the gas barrier of beverage packaging bottles has higher requirements.To obtain a beverage packaging bottle with a high barrier,this experiment employed the method of melting blending to prepare Polyethylene naphthalate two formic acid glycol ester/Polyethylene glycol terephthalate(PEN/PET)composite material.After determining the best proportion of blending material,the composite Polyethylene naphthalate two formic acid glycol ester/Polyethylene glycol terephthalate(PEN/PET)beverage packaging bottle was prepared by processing,and its barrier properties were analyzed through measuring oxygen,carbon dioxide and water vapor permeance,as well as ultraviolet barrier properties,optical properties,mechanical properties and heat resistance.Through comprehensive analysis and comparison,the optimal ratio of PEN 30%wt and PET 70%wt was determined.Compared with pure PET bottles,the composite PEN/PET beverage packaging bottle had more oxygen,carbon dioxide,and water vapor barrier properties by 3.48 times,7.36 times and 2.25 times,respectively.In addition,its ultraviolet and other barrier properties had also been significantly improved.After 70 days of storage at different temperatures,the composite PEN/PET bottle was significantly better than the pure PET bottle in beverage preservation.Composite PEN/PET beverage packaging bottle improved the problem of weak barrier of pure PET bottle.
